  5. I try to stay aware that I "live in a glass house and have no business throwing stones" but some of the self-important clowns I have seen on this lake really give you tournament guys a bad rep. I'm talking about when some hot shot runs in, comes off plane 10 feet from our boat to jump in front of us on a point, only to explain that he is "in a tournament", as he makes a half dozen casts and then races off. On the other hand, the guys who really are proffesional seem to be just the opposite. Lily and I were catching fish near point 16 last year when a pro in a wrapped boat and jersey idled up, shut down and politely asked if he could fish about 50 yards from us. He said he had some luck in that spot the previous day but was happy to go elsewhere if it bothered us. Of course we agreed and though we pulled our lines out of the water and backed off we stayed near enough for him to explain in detail what he was doing and why. The man was competing for a check, with some class, and doing a commercial for a couple sponsors at the same time.

  23. I had no luck on it today throwing a McStick 3-5 ft model on bluff ends and points. Virtually every place I intended to stop had a boat on it the first time I went there, so I spent the day moving on and doubling back later; fishing behind other folks. I dont know that it made any difference as I was never sure how many times to jerk the bait or how long to pause so I just mixed it up. I had one bite. Loaded the rod, shook its head and was gone. How do they spit out those sharp treble hooks? Those hooks manage to grab every other thing they get near:) I'm going to stay with it but I miss my jigs, worms and soft swimbaits.
